软件系统开发方法.pptxVIP

  • 3
  • 0
  • 约1.74万字
  • 约 117页
  • 2022-10-23 发布于上海
  • 举报
软件系统开发方法会计学第3章 软件系统开发方法第1页/共117页3.1 软件开发生命周期3.2 软件开发模型3.3 传统软件开发方法3.4 面向对象软件开发方法3.5 RUP统一软件开发过程3.6 敏捷软件开发技术总结第页3.1 软件开发生命周期第2页/共117页1. 问题引入正如任何事物一样,软件也有其孕育、诞生、成长、成熟以及衰亡的生命过程,一般称其为“软件生命周期”。根据这一思想,可以得到软件生命周期的六个阶段,即制定计划、需求分析和定义、设计、编码、测试、运行及维护。然而,在正式开发软件之前,我们必需了解软件生命周期各个阶段需要完成哪些任务?这些任务由哪些人员来完成? 第页3.1 软件开发生命周期第3页/共117页2. 解答问题(1) 制定计划(Planning)团队人员:分析人员、领域专家及用户等。这个阶段的任务是确定待开发软件系统的总体目标,给出软件系统的功能、性能及接口等方面的要求。由团队人员协作,共同研究完成该项软件开发任务的技术、经济、社会可行性,探讨解决问题的各种可能方案,并对现有可利用资源、成本、可取得的效益、开发进度等做出估计,制定出完成该项开发任务的实施计划,并编写可行性研究报告。 第页3.1 软件开发生命周期第4页/共117页(2) 需求分析和定义(Requirement Analysis and Definition)团队人员:分析人员、测试人员、领域

文档评论(0)

1亿VIP精品文档

相关文档